Brz doesn't like to idle
 
Hi guys,
Recently went in for maintenance, swear this is like the third post I've made in a month. What happens is after I drive off after I've given it time to warm up, when coming to a stop and putting the car to neutral the car dies. It doesn't happen every time maybe 40% of the time. There are some drives it doesn't even come close to stalling. The problem seems to happen when A: it's hot outside(90F) and/or B: I don't idle for like 10 minutes. Currently in the tuning process, I'm on the second tune from my tuner. I've emailed him and am waiting for a response. I also seem to be running a little lean (14.7-15.3 AFR) at idle. Fuel pressure being reported by the flex fuel kit is at 55PSI and I'm running 93 octane. Other than this problem she runs great.
Mod list(changed from since working):
Dw300c and id1050x injectors
Flex fuel kit
Boost controller
EVAP disconnected, hoses clamped
Spark plugs
Belt replacement
New intake filter
Cam plate replaced
2017 intake manifold

Any suggestions are greatly appreciated!

OK so your first 3 links are from October 2012 so not sure how many people actually had an issue. They all are just clickbait's parroting each other anyway not even independent investigations. The issue was fixed before 99% of the cars wee ever sold.
Your 4th link is an issue very specific to one model year with AT only. Again it was fixed with a simple update.
Your 1200 other hits mostly start with "I have an XXX turbo or tune and have idle issues". Pretty much supports they are a mod and tune related problem. Oh and of course there are the many many "Happens when the A/C is on" which is perfectly normal but some people refuse to understand that.

Idle issues are not common on unmodded cars after the very first batch. If somebody with a tuned car has this issue they need to check the tune not ignore it and say "OH these engines all do that". They don't.
